
办公软件表格怎么横变竖
在办公软件中将表格横向数据转换为纵向数据是一项常见的需求。1、使用转置功能、2、利用公式、3、通过宏或脚本编写、4、第三方工具或插件是实现这一操作的主要方法。接下来我们将详细介绍这些方法及其具体操作步骤,帮助您更好地掌握和应用这些技巧。
一、使用转置功能
使用转置功能是最简单和快捷的方法之一,适用于Excel等常见办公软件。以下是具体步骤:
- 选中要转换的表格区域。
- 复制选中的区域(可以使用Ctrl+C快捷键)。
- 选择目标单元格,右键点击并选择“选择性粘贴”。
- 在弹出的对话框中选择“转置”选项,然后点击“确定”。
这种方法适用于数据量较小的情况,操作简单快捷。
二、利用公式
对于数据量较大的情况,使用公式可以更加灵活和高效。以下是具体步骤:
- 在目标单元格中输入以下公式:
=INDEX(原始数据区域, COLUMN(), ROW()) - 拖动公式填充到其他单元格,完成转换。
这种方法适用于需要动态更新数据的情况,公式会自动更新。
三、通过宏或脚本编写
对于复杂的表格结构或需要频繁转换的情况,可以编写宏或脚本自动化操作。以下是VBA宏的示例:
- 打开Excel,按Alt+F11进入VBA编辑器。
- 插入一个新模块,并粘贴以下代码:
Sub TransposeData()Dim SourceRange As Range
Dim TargetRange As Range
Set SourceRange = Selection
Set TargetRange = Application.InputBox("选择目标单元格", Type:=8)
TargetRange.Resize(SourceRange.Columns.Count, SourceRange.Rows.Count).Value = Application.WorksheetFunction.Transpose(SourceRange.Value)
End Sub
- 运行该宏,即可完成转换。
这种方法适用于需要批量处理数据的情况,操作自动化程度高。
四、第三方工具或插件
有些第三方工具或插件也提供了横竖转换的功能,例如简道云。简道云是一款强大的办公软件,能够简化许多复杂的数据处理任务。以下是简道云官网地址: https://s.fanruan.com/x6aj1;
通过使用简道云,您可以轻松地实现表格数据的横竖转换,并且还可以享受到其他丰富的功能。
总结
总的来说,将办公软件中的表格横向数据转换为纵向数据可以通过多种方法实现。根据实际需求选择合适的方法,可以大大提高工作效率。建议用户在熟练掌握基础方法后,尝试使用更加高级的工具和技术,以应对更复杂的数据处理任务。希望本文所提供的方法和建议能够帮助您更好地解决表格横竖转换的问题。
相关问答FAQs:
如何在办公软件中将表格的行和列互换?
在很多办公软件中,用户常常需要将表格的行和列进行转换。这一过程通常称为“转置”。大部分办公软件都提供了这一功能,具体操作步骤可能会有所不同。一般来说,可以通过复制原表格,然后使用“粘贴特殊”功能选择转置选项来实现这一目的。在Excel中,用户可以选中需要转置的数据,右键点击选择“复制”,然后在目标位置右键点击选择“粘贴特殊”,勾选“转置”即可完成。
在不同办公软件中,转置表格的操作步骤有什么区别?
虽然大多数办公软件提供了表格转置功能,但具体的操作步骤可能会有所不同。例如,在Excel中,转置操作可以通过“粘贴特殊”完成。而在Google Sheets中,用户同样可以使用“粘贴特殊”功能,但需要确保在粘贴时选择“转置”选项。对于其他办公软件,如WPS表格或LibreOffice Calc,虽然流程相似,但具体的菜单和选项名称可能会有所不同,因此用户需要根据所用软件的特点进行相应的调整。
转置表格后,如何确保数据格式和公式正确?
在转置表格后,数据的格式和公式可能会受到影响。为了确保数据的正确性,用户可以在转置之前检查并记录原表格的格式和公式。在转置后,用户需要手动调整格式,并核对公式是否仍然适用。此外,某些办公软件允许用户使用相对引用和绝对引用来确保公式在转置后仍能正常工作。对于复杂的表格,建议用户在转置前备份原始数据,以防数据丢失或格式错乱。
推荐一个好用的零代码OA办公平台:
https://s.fanruan.com/x6aj1
100+企业管理系统模板免费使用>>>无需下载,在线安装:
https://s.fanruan.com/7wtn5
阅读时间:7 分钟
浏览量:9582次




























































《零代码开发知识图谱》
《零代码
新动能》案例集
《企业零代码系统搭建指南》








